What is the average rent for a house in Glasbury, Powys?
The average monthly rent for a house in Glasbury, Powys is £1,103, costing on average N/A per sqft.
Average rents for houses by bedroom count are: £720 for a two-bedroom, £1,074 for a three-bedroom, £1,367 for a four-bedroom, and £1,820 for a five-bedroom.
What share of houses in Glasbury, Powys feature gardens and parking?
In Glasbury, Powys, 88% of houses have a garden and 73% include parking.
What is the breakdown of property types in Glasbury, Powys?
The housing mix in Glasbury, Powys is 34% detached, 30% semi-detached, 25% terraced, and 11% other.

What is the average rent for a flat in Glasbury, Powys?
The average monthly rent for a flat in Glasbury, Powys is £625, costing on average £1 per sqft per month.
Average rents for flats by bedroom count are: £571 for a one-bedroom, £825 for a two-bedroom, N/A for a three-bedroom, and N/A for a four-bedroom.
What share of flats in Glasbury, Powys feature balconies and parking?
In Glasbury, Powys, 7% of flats have a balcony and 43% include parking.
